What is an anagram?

An anagram is a word made by rearranging another word's letters.

How to solve anagrams

The Anagram Solver rearranges letters into possible words. It is helpful for word games, puzzle clues, and vocabulary challenges where the answer uses the same letters in a new order. Enter the letters from your clue, then scan the results for words that match the topic or answer length.

Anagrams can produce several valid words, especially when the letter set is short or common. Look for familiar prefixes, suffixes, and letter pairs to make the list easier to read. If your clue hints at a person, place, or specialized term, the correct answer may not appear in every general word list.

Anagram tips

Do spaces matter?

No. Use only the letters from the puzzle. If the answer is a phrase, solve the words separately or try each word length one at a time.

Why include every repeated letter?

An anagram must use the available letters accurately. Leaving out a duplicate letter can hide the correct solution.
